【摘 要】
:
随着计算机存储器技术的发展,近年来出现了一类新型存储器—按字节寻址非易失存储器(byte-addressable non-volatile memory),简称NVM。NVM融合了传统DRAM按字节寻址和传统外
论文部分内容阅读
随着计算机存储器技术的发展,近年来出现了一类新型存储器—按字节寻址非易失存储器(byte-addressable non-volatile memory),简称NVM。NVM融合了传统DRAM按字节寻址和传统外存非易失的特点,有望在将来成为计算机存储结构层次的重要组成部分。然而,由于NVM的读写不对称性,现有的内存算法可能不再适用。基于这一背景,本文着重研究了在NVM上的高效子图匹配算法问题。本文的主要研究内容分为以下几个方面:首先研究了基于NVM的高效精确子图匹配算法。由于对NVM进行一次写的代价显著高于其读代价,因此算法的关键在于用以一定的读操作为代价来尽量减少写操作的次数,从而提高算法的运行效率。本文通过对现有算法的定性和定量分析,找到了现有算法涉及较多写次数的关键部分,并提出了一种新的数据结构ILD表以减少匹配过程中的写操作次数,解决了传统回溯算法的写操作数量过多的问题,从而提高算法在NVM上的性能。其次在上述算法的基础之上研究在NVM上基于动态图更新的高效子图匹配算法。本文改进了IDL表的存储结构,使得在图更新时带来的写操作次数尽可能少,更新代价尽可能小;另一方面本文提出了一种对更新结果出现区域的限制策略,减少更新算法的搜索空间大小,从而提高算法的运行效率。然后基于传统的近似子图匹配算法研究在NVM上高效的近似算法,研究能否以较少的精确性损失为代价进一步提高算法的效率。本文提出了基于双向模拟的子图匹配问题的定义,解决了传统基于模拟的定义带来的顶点错配问题,并基于这一定义,通过限制现有算法对辅助索引的建立,提出了两个在NVM上的高效算法。最后对于本文提出的算法进行了具体的实现,并通过基于仿真平台的实验,比较了本文提出的各类算法和传统算法在NVM上的运行效率。实验结果表明本文提出的算法相对现有算法在运行效率上有显著的提升。
其他文献
随着近几年来人工智能的飞速发展,我们越来越想检验一下机器能达到一个什么样的智能水平。为此,国家在2015年启动了“高考答题机器人”的相关项目研究,而自动解答高考作文题
在半导体业界,集成电路SoC (System on Chip,片上系统)成为目前主导的设计技术。SoC通常将微处理器、模拟IP核、数字IP核和存储器(或片外存储控制接口)集成在单一芯片上,通过
随着Internet的迅速发展,用于网络互联的主干链路上的核心路由器的接口速率达到100Gbit/s。这就要求骨干路由器每秒可以转发千万以上的分组,然而分组转发的关键是查找路由表,
随着存储硬件成本的不断降低,大数据生态系统的复杂变化,计算框架与存储系统的多样性和异构性发展,基于内存的分布式文件系统,数据库等一系列产品孕育而生,用来整合整个大数
企业应用得益于那些具有丰富语义的企业知识,本体能为知识管理系统中各种符号提供共享的概念模型且在其中的应用越来越广泛。随着本体规模的增大,本体构建工具对于本体开发过
近年来,视频分享网站、IPTV数字电视、手机电视、视频监控等视频类服务大量涌现,H.264作为目前最先进的视频压缩技术,其出色的网络亲和性使得H.264在上述领域得到广泛应用。
在无线传感器网络中,传感器节点的位置信息对于实际应用来说是非常重要的,比如在事情监测中,当事情发生时需要知道它所发生的位置,这个时候就需要知道传感器节点的位置信息,
高性能服务器的应用领域越来越广,目前已经广泛应用于银行、军事、航天、气象服务等领域。在这些领域中,高性能服务器都是用来处理关键的业务,系统数据丢失或者异常停机都会
无线传感器网络(Wireless Sensor Network, WSN)是当今国际备受关注的前沿热点领域,掀起了一场后PC时代的革命。无线传感器网络是由大量具有感知能力、计算能力和通信能力的
全系统模拟器可以用于指定模拟某个硬件平台,因此其被广泛用于软件开发、错误判定、内存访问情况的查看和分析等用途。多核技术的发展为全系统模拟器技术带来了众多机遇同时